Mediation offers a compelling avenue for resolving disputes peacefully. A skilled mediator guides communication between individuals, helping them recognize their concerns and consider mutually advantageous solutions. Through honest dialogue and shared problem-solving, mediation aims to mend relationships and attain a lasting outcome.
The process of mediation is flexible, tailoring itself to the particular circumstances of each dispute. This versatility allows mediators to effectively handle a broad spectrum of concerns, from personal conflicts to business disputes.
In essence, effective mediation empowers individuals to exercise ownership over their results. It is a constructive approach that fosters understanding, strengthens relationships, and creates the base for ongoing harmony.

Streamlining Your Legal Process with ADR
ADR techniques present a compelling alternative to traditional litigation for resolving legal disputes. By facilitating communication and cooperation between parties, ADR procedures can often reach satisfactory outcomes in a {moretimely manner. This simplifies the legal process, lowering costs and preserving relationships.
A range of ADR methods are available, comprising mediation, arbitration, and conciliation. Each technique has its own strengths and appropriateness for different types of cases. Experienced ADR practitioners can assist parties in identifying the most suitable process to fulfill their needs.
